"in order that" meaning in English

Conjunction

  1. So that; used to indicate purpose Related terms: in order to Translations (so that): ἵνα (hína) (Ancient Greek), 以便 (yǐbiàn) (Chinese Mandarin), aby (Czech), opdat (Dutch), jotta (Finnish), niin että (Finnish), afin que (note: followed by the subjunctive) (French), pour que (note: followed by the subjunctive) (French), damit (German), sodass (German), um ... zu (German), auf dass [archaic] (German), hogy (Hungarian), azért, hogy (Hungarian), jot (Ingrian), jos (Ingrian), eik (Ingrian), i riocht is go (Irish), sa chaoi go (Irish), ionas go (Irish), ために (english: tame ni) (Japanese), ut (Latin), daut (Plautdietsch), żeby (Polish), para que (Portuguese), что́бы (štóby) (Russian), чтоб (štob) (Russian), да́бы (dáby) [archaic, poetic] (Russian), de manera que (Spanish), så att (Swedish)
